Comparing Poland with Diamond Bar, California

Compare Climate information for Poland and Diamond Bar, California

Is Poland warmer or hotter than Diamond Bar, California?

On average across the year, no, Poland is not hotter than Diamond Bar, California . Poland has an average temperature of 9°C/48°F and Diamond Bar, California has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F.

Poland's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 25°C/77°F, which is not hotter than Diamond Bar, California's hottest month (August, with an average maximum temperature of 35°C/95°F).

Is Poland colder or cooler than Diamond Bar, California?

On average across the year, yes, Poland is colder than Diamond Bar, California . Poland has an average minimum temperature of 5°C/41°F and Diamond Bar, California has an average minimum temperature of 13°C/55°F.



Poland's coldest month is February, with an average minimum temperature of -4°C/25°F, which is colder than Diamond Bar, California's coldest month (December, with an average minimum temperature of 7°C/45°F).

Does Poland have more rain than Diamond Bar, California?

On average across the year, yes, Poland has more rain than Diamond Bar, California. Poland has an average annual rainfall of 430mm and Diamond Bar, California has an average annual rainfall of 280mm.

Poland's wettest month is July, with an average monthly rainfall of 64mm, which is drier than Diamond Bar, California's wettest month (December, with an average monthly rainfall of 70mm).
